W3School的教程看完了,确实HTML5给移动互联网带来了巨大的潜力,也给开发带来了方便。
找不到具体的使用方式,到html5china的网站瞅了瞅。发现秀野堂的视频蛮不错的嘛,我最喜欢看视频了。。。
开发过程我比较喜欢使用文本编辑器手写,少接触IDE,对智力发展有好处。
虽然EditPlus不错,但是linux下,Emacs和Vim两大神器足以秒杀一切编辑器了。
搞开发,手册不能少,HTML5,CSS, Jquery的手册要在手边or电脑上。
这里,我有推荐一个在线编辑器,可以简单显示result的。网站地址:http://jsbin.com/uzaxir/edit#html,live
关于三代web的一些特点:
table在web1.0时代经常使用,但是容易内嵌导致后面的标签不能加载或者加载缓慢。
web2.0时代呢,div+css的架构很多。
web3.0,百度之类的源代码很乱,是因为大型服务器的构造需要节约资源,少一个回车,就是少一个字符。
下面仔细谈论一下HTML5的新增和废除的标签:
新增的标签有,article, aside, audio, vedio, canvas, command, datagrid, datatemplate, details, event-source, figute, footer, header, m, meter, nav, nest, output, progress, rule, section, source, time.
废弃的标签有,xmp, acronyn, applet, basefont, big, center, dir, font, frame, frameset, isindex, noframes, noscrpit, s, strike, tt, u.
下面可以写一个基本的注册页面,HTML5版本。